> The problem with any diversity receiver system is indeed the large
> acreage necessary for the antenna system.
>
> One possible method that would not require such property size, would be
> dipoles or inverted Vees that were 90Deg to each other.
>
> This would allow the two receivers to be able to get input from
> different direction lobes. While not optimum, it would still be
> beneficial.
